You can put this solution on YOUR website! I'm traveling 490 miles. I get 6 miles to the gallon. Gas is $3.61. At this rate, how much will be gas bill be?
6 miles to the gallon is the same as 6 miles for $3.61. So,
6 miles is to $3.61 as 490 miles is to $X
"Is to" means "over" and "as" means "equals". So
6 miles OVER $3.61 EQUALS 490 miles OVER $X.
6X = 490(3.61)
6X = 1768.9
X =
X = $294.82 rounded to the nearestr penny.
